NTMFS4925NET1G by Onsemi is a N-CHANNEL FET with 30V DS Breakdown Voltage, 48A ID, and 0.001 ohm RDS. Ideal for power management applications due to its 23.2W Pdiss and ENHANCEMENT MODE operation at up to 150 °C. Suitable for surface mount designs with PLASTIC/EPOXY package and built-in diode configuration.
